Quote for today

I found this quote in the November 2009 O magazine, in an article on Julianna Marquilies called "Aha! Moment"  I responded to this quote so much, because in the article Julianna was speaking of her moments of high stress with her then 5 1/2 month old son.
"This is only a moment; it's not the rest of your life."


"I constantly have to reel myself in because I'm a doer, and I'm always thinking about what's next on my list. We're always being reminded to stay in the present moment, but when that present moment is a stressful one, you think it's going to last forever. My mother's saying put things in perspective for me in a remarkable way, because it made me realize that all moments pass quickly, the good ones as well as the bad. I became cognizant of that the night I sat there, tired, holding my crying baby: "Before I can blink an eye, he's going to be 14 and not letting me into his room!  Since that night, I say to myself at least once a day: "This is just a moment; it's not the rest of your life." - Julianna

Daily I need to remind myself that my most frustrating moments with the boys are just that, A MOMENT, and that in the scope of the whole rest of their lives that ONE MOMENT of stress isn't worth the STRESS on me or them.  Thanks Julianna for sharing your AHA! Moment with other mom's.  Now hopefully besides the Lord's voice in my head telling me to calm down, I will also hear your mother's quote saying, "This is just a moment; it's not the rest of your life."
